            keep your hands up more, punches should go right back in to stance position..not down..punch straigher,hook with your hips and with your legs same goes with your straight right..that gym looks pretty nice wheres that at?

                    Tha smaller the speed bag the easier it is to hit it fast... the big ones you have to hit harder, and they are slow

                    good work on the speed bag, but Id say work more on the heavy bag.. somethin about it didnt look right.. seemed like u were scared ud hurt ur hands if u actuall hit the heavy bag with some pop on ya punches
